| Item | Specification |
|---|---|
| Model | HJ-023B-PD18W2A1C |
| Product Type | AC-DC USB Charger Module |
| Input Voltage | AC 100–240V |
| Input Frequency | 50/60Hz |
| Output Ports | Dual-Port USB Power Supply Board (USB-A + USB-C) |
| Output Port A1 | 5V 2A |
| Output Port A2 | QC 3.0 (5V 3A / 9V 2A / 12V 1.5A) |
| Output Port C | USB-C PD 18W (5V 3A / 9V 2A / 12V 1.5A) |
| Rated Output Power | 18W (15W USB Power Supply Board compatible applications) |
| Efficiency | ≥80% |
| Operating Temperature | -20°C to +50°C |
| Storage Temperature | -20°C to +80°C |
| Humidity | 10%–90% RH |
| Protection Functions | Overvoltage, Overload, Short Circuit, Over-Temperature |
| Certification | CE, RoHS |
| Customization | OEM / Parameter customization available |
